Testimony of Rina Charlotte Sharlotte (Yakubovitz) Herzl, born in Nemecka Poruba, Czechoslovakia, 1924, regarding her experiences in Ungvar, Auschwitz-Birkenau and Ruthweiler Life before the war; religious family with hardships; move to Ungvar; life in Ungvar including her studies; relations with Czech neighbors. Re-annexation to Hungary; disappearance of her father; receives knowledge regarding the detention of her father due to being informed on; visit to her father in detention; her father receives beatings; transfer of her father to the prison in Szeged, 1942; deportation to a brick factory, 1944; deportation to Auschwitz-Birkenau; camp life including separation from her mother and brother; labor and typhus disease; transfer to Ruthweiler; life in Ruthweiler including hospitalization in the hospital; liberation. Life in Sudetenland; move to France; aliya to Israel, 1948.
